Stoned: Jewelry, Obsession, and How Desire Shapes the World by Aja Rade
*** 3 stars
This book wasn't quite what I expected but it was pretty interesting. I like these "mono-history" books; this one wasn't really a history of gemstones per se, but more an examination of how gems, etc. affected history. Hence the subtitle (duh!). I particularly liked the chapters on Faberge eggs and pearls.
